A dental practice, a model boat club, and a tennis and bowls club were all broken into last night.

Officers are appealing for witnesses to the three burglaries in Lowestoft which police are linking.

During the night between Monday, July 30 and Tuesday, July 31, a dental practice in Kirkley Cliff Road was broken into and the main office entered, with no items recorded as stolen.

Later on during the same night, a storage shed at the model boat club in Kensington Gardens was broken into by forcing a wooden door. It is not yet clear whether anything was stolen.

Finally, the main door to a storage shed at Kensington Gardens Bowls and Tennis club was forced open with an untidy search having taken place but no items stolen.

A spokesman for Suffolk Police said: 'Anyone who witnessed either incident, saw any suspicious activity in the area overnight or has knowledge of the crimes that could help police should contact Lowestoft police on 101, quoting the relevant crime number.'
